Abigail Harvey
Executive Vice President, BBC Production USA and WNTW
Anatomy of a Hit Program: Behind the Scenes of What Not to Wear
Abigail Harvey started up the US production arm of the BBC's Documentary and Contemporary Factual Department in New York in 2002. The office currently makes over 150 hours of primetime television for Discovery Communications Inc including What Not to Wear for TLC.
Born in the UK, Harvey has a degree in Economics and Social Policy from London University. She joined BBC World Service Radio after college making arts programmes and then moved into television. She won a place on a BBC Trainee Directors Scheme in the Educational Programming Department and made documentaries on subjects as varied as art, geography and sex! She was nominated for a BAFTA as Director of Best Children's Documentary in 1994 for Postive Black Soul, which presented positive images of Africa through the eyes of a Senegalese rap group.
After leaving the BBC for a spell as Senior Producer in charge of original programming for the Sci-Fi Channel UK Harvey returned to the BBC's Features Department as a Producer / Director on BBC1's live prime time consumer magazine show Watchdog. As a Series Producer within the department she made primetime 'lifestyle' shows for both BBC1 and BBC2 including the popular gardening shows Charlie's Garden Army and Small Town Gardens and was in charge of the live week long coverage of the annual Chelsea Flower Show. She was the Series Producer of the motoring show Top Gear's spin-off Wrong Car, Right Car which was nominated for a Royal Television Society Midlands Award in the Best Factual Entertainment category.
Harvey started up the BBC production office in New York initially to make the home renovation show While You Were Out for TLC which was nominated for an Emmy. The office expanded to make Perfect Partner for Discovery and Pros and Cons for TLC. As Executive Producer, she heads up a team of over 100 production staff currently make 5 shows for DCI including What Not to Wear for TLC which is in its 3rd season.
